Get Covered Without Emptying Your Wallet

Driving securely needs more than just a trustworthy vehicle. It also requires having the proper car insurance to protect you and your assets in case of an accident. But with insurance costs climbing, it can be difficult to find coverage that fits your requirements without breaking the bank. Luckily, there are savvy ways to secure affordable car insurance without neglecting the degree of coverage you require.

Here are a few tips to help you reduce on your car insurance premiums:

* Seek multiple bids from different insurance companies. Don't just go with the first quote you receive. Take the time to contrast coverage options and prices from several insurers to find the best deal.

* Enhance your credit score. Your credit history can affect your insurance rates. A good credit score can lead to lower premiums.

* Package your car insurance with other policies, such as homeowner's or renter's insurance. Many insurers offer discounts for bundling multiple policies together.

* Evaluate raising your deductible. A higher deductible means you'll pay check here more out of pocket in case of an accident, but it can also reduce your monthly premiums.

* Utilize of safe driver discounts. If you have a clean driving record, ask your insurer about available safe driver discounts.

By following these tips, you can find affordable car insurance that provides the coverage you need without straining your budget.
